温馨提示×

MySQL Generated列能用于分区键吗

小樊
85
2024-07-23 00:01:01
栏目: 云计算
亿速云mysql数据库,读写分离,安全稳定,弹性扩容,低至0.3元/天!! 点击查看>>

在MySQL中,Generated列可以用作分区键。Generated列是通过表达式计算生成的虚拟列,它们的值不是直接存储在表中,而是根据计算规则在查询时动态生成。当使用Generated列作为分区键时,需要确保生成的值是确定且唯一的,以确保分区键的准确性和性能。需要注意的是,Generated列的计算规则不能包含非确定性函数或UDF函数,否则无法作为分区键使用。

亿速云「云数据库 MySQL」免部署即开即用,比自行安装部署数据库高出1倍以上的性能,双节点冗余防止单节点故障,数据自动定期备份随时恢复。点击查看>>

推荐阅读:mysql score如何进行数据分区存储

0